Later that night in Eirian room. He talks with his roommate about their own teams.
“You are letting them choose? That would just let them see you as weak. Ameil possesses a powerful magic do you not? Why don’t you show them your strength.” Marco expresses his puzzlement at Eirian choice.
“What? Is that not how you do it?” Eirian asks Marco while also looking at Rusul, a male goat roommate who is playing with his collection of bone carve with strange symbol. Hoping that he would look surprise or else his team would be the weird one although Rusul doesn’t seem to pay attention to them.
“Most of my team is a wolf so I beat them all in a duel and make them swear fealty to me.”
“I guess that one way to do it” Eirian turns to Rusul “How does your team pick a leader Rusul?”
Rusul rolls the bone before look up “We got a tiger who want to be a leader at first but Blake, our raven argue that he is smarter so he should be a leader. Turn out after they fight Blake is also stronger so he is our team leader now.”
Rusul is a brown goat with one horn. He said to have lost another horn in an accident. But even with one horn he might be the bravest goat Eirian and Marco ever meet. Not only he is not afraid of living with Marco but also eager to come up and ask all kind of question about them, personal question like their dream, what they like to do and their birthday down to specific minute which both Eirian and Marco don’t know.
‘It’s weird to lie to your roommate first question but I can’t tell him I don’t know when I was born either.’
“Can I ask what are you doing?” Seeing him roll those dice over and over Eirian can’t help but to ask.
“Oh sorry, I got these bones from a weird shop in the city. The shop owner claim it can forecast the future so I been testing it” Rusul rolls the bone again. “This city is amazing, there is all kind of shop I never see before in every corner and they don’t shut down anyone since all god and ideology is allow here. In my city only the book of Pan and a white rock that bless with ice magic is allow for praying. All other kind of handicraft or pagan stuff is ban.”
“So, is it real?” Marco leans down to look at the bone.
Rusul don’t react toward a big white wolf towering over him, he only care about the bone on his bed. “The owner said it need other person to participate, would both of you like to try?”
Eirian looks at Marco and both of them understand that there is nothing to lose so Eirian let Marco go first.

“Ask me a question about a future you want to know”
Marco thinks for a moment before speak “Will I get to be a Fenrir like my father one day?”
Rusul presses all the bone in his palm like pray and roll. He looks at the symbol for a moment before foretells “Hm... the reading indicate danger like someone is threaten your life but if you manage to survive the hardship you have a chance to achieve your goal.”
“Ha. I’m a son of Fenrir Conri, my life is always in danger. Let the challenger come!”
Next is Eirian, he thought about asking what he want to know but that question is too serious to ask his new roommate playing dice so instead he asks “Will I be able to win the heart of my teammate?”
Again, Rusul prays and roll “Yes, but only if you follow the goat”
‘Goat? Biscuit? But if I to lead why does he say to follow.’
“You should be more careful Eirian I’m saying this as a fellow team leader. Every other team already settle their leader position. As an Amiel you wouldn’t want other people to see your people as indecisive do you? Seeing you are the only Amiel here.” said Marco
“Don’t worry they will all choose me soon enough. I’ll do this my way.” Eirian tries to make Marco back off. He knows he can’t show weakness to the wolf or they will all walk over you.
“Well, that was fun let me know if the prediction come true ok?”
“I think you will know when I become Fenrir.”
“Oh, I almost forgot” Rusul cries “The owner also said the dice will collect a cost for both the forecaster and the witness. A small fee in fate but it shouldn’t be anything too serious.”
‘That would have been nice to know before we sat down with you!’
A wolf and Amiel look at each other and realizes the scariest person in this room might be their goat and his many toys.
Still, they didn’t press Rusul further since it might just be a fake rock that Rusul got scammed. There is no point being angry with him.
When they turn off the light Rusul stop playing with dice and going to sit at window gazing at the star like he always does. He will sit there for a few hours before go to bed and always wake up late.
‘He says he love the star and looking for a sign. Wanting to communicate and understand them whatever that mean. Such a strange goat.’
The next day Prof. Fay is about to start a class when a wolf raises a question about what Prof. Leon said yesterday and ask if she, a sheep, are really that strong.
“Oh, he said that did he.” Fay smiles and Chuckle as if she hears something funny “I’m indeed have battle with Leon before and we both have our own wins and loses but He is easily seasick you see; he is one of the strongest wolves I know but that guy can’t stand the sight of boat at all. Don’t tell him I say this but once we had to sail up to White Crescent Bay and he basically throw up all the way there. We have to haul him out when we landed and when it's time to go back he run away and walk back here on his own, can you imagine? Walk from the bay to here? he been gone for month ha ha” Fay trying her best to not laugh too loud to keep her friend some face.

“Now about what Leon say that you should only listen to the strong” Fay clam herself down “On this I disagree with him. You see it is not so obvious when does someone become strong, there is no line where you can measure that someone is now strong enough so you can start listen to them. If you are one of the strongest people in the world then you might start seeing everyone as weak and don’t listen to anyone. And when you stop listening you will start to make mistake and become weak.” Fay pauses as she remembers someone “Some might do fine being alone but most of us are better off working together even if it means working with the weak since you could never know how the weak will come back to help you one day.” Fay walks away from the board and closer to student “Let’s me tell you a story of our people. The day we’re set free”
“Long ago we were just a farm animal under care of Amiel and Human who keep us for our milk and wool. As one of our first Pan awaken he start to make a plan for our escape from human and Amiel without them noticed because he saw how they butcher any animal who is no longer useful to them. At the time we were weak and few in number, our Pan can’t awake us or risk being discover. There is always a chance human and Amiel will choose to put down our First Pan to keep us docile and under their control since we are one of their food sources at the time.”
Eirian noticed a human in this room start to react to this a little. ‘Ah yes, our history of subjugate animal to use them as our resources. Can’t really blame us for doing it since we all need to eat but it sure is awkward’
“He then decided to flee into the Medina Forest alone with a few goats and sheep he can bring to hide from human. One by one he transforms our people letting us stand by our own two legs await an opportunity to rescue all goat and sheep from the farm. At the time Human are just starting to rebuild their food industry around west of New Terra where it is safe from other nation attack with Amiel to help guard their northern border. Most of their farm are here including all kind of other animal like pig, chicken and cow who survive and adapt to magic but didn’t awaken.”
“It was during a great earthquake, said to be brought by Amalthaea himself that Pan took a chance to rescue every goat and sheep alive and flee through Medina Forest hoping to settle somewhere north where their people would be free from human. It’s was during their escape that he was discover by Lucena, mother of Princess Alana. She could have call for help or even using her own magic to stop him being one of the first Amiel she is. However, she didn’t attack them, knowing this could endanger her people with the loss of such important food production. In that moment she sees our people who were just manage to open our eye and chooses to show kindness. Lucena gave Pan the map of the north and point to land by the sea where it is inhabitable. That spot is where our capital Dro Musdei sit to this day.”
“This act of kindness to the weak might seem foolish to some of you. It’s certainly made Human and Amiel more vulnerable to supplies shortage and many Human and Amiel disapprove of her action. But many years later when the people of Amiel was under attack and surrounded by an army of raven, hawk, ant and wolves. When it seems all is lost it was the people of Amalthor who come to save them from the fire. With water and ice, the Amalthorian push back the enemy and break the ring of fire — saving Amiel home. Our people become friend ever since covenant by Treaty of friendship that last to this day. So, remember everyone never look down on the weak for we’re all have a moment of weakness and sometimes we just need someone to help lift us up so we can stand tall together.
‘The weak stand together and the strong rise above the rest’ Eirian thinks of a quote from an old book he read. Don’t know what he should believe. On one hand he knows Prof. is right but on the other hand...
‘For now, let’s focus on training my teammate. The training will take a while to get Bill and Biscuits up to some standard on battlefield but it should be possible with Calamity help. By then I should know how to handle my teammate.’
Their first group assignment in Cinder Wood is coming up in a few days and he plan to make sure his team pass with flying color.

In Japanese folklore, there once existed an ancient technique among alchemists for harvesting the strongest poison known to man. A poison so vicious, so horrendous, that a single drop could incapacitate an entire nation of humans, several times over. A poison so intense that a single drop could turn the tides of a war on its head. As potent as it appeared however, this poison could be harvested from the blood of a single insect alone- an insect the alchemist’s called the ‘Kodoku’. As lucrative as was attaining this poison however, the problem lied in identifying this insect- its appearance, shape and size changed from region to region and from continent to continent. Sometimes it took the appearance of a ladybug and other times a horned-beetle. In order to determine the identity of this special insect the alchemists came up with an ingenious method. They created an impregnable jar of clay out of the best sandstone they could find and placed hundreds of different insects into the same jar. The jar was made with such great mastery that it allowed no insects to escape and allowed no objects to enter. The laws of nature dictated that the insects would remain together in the jar forever. However, it turned out that as time went on, the insects’ hunger for food and power caused them to turn against each other- one insect ate another until only one remained. This sole insect contained a poison that far surpassed that of all the others and became stronger as it ate more and more insects. The alchemists at this point had succeeded in identifying the Kodoku and could extract it’s poison as long as they continued to feed it regularly. Although this folklore ends here, the actual story does not. One day, as the alchemists cheered in joy of having identified the Kodoku they so eagerly wanted, they forgot to close the lid on the very jar that was considered to be completely impregnable. This small gap was just large enough for the Kodoku inside to crawl out. Famished from not having been fed for weeks, the Kodoku ended up eating the very alchemists that nourished its growth until not even the bones remained. Yet, the Kodoku’s hunger didn’t seem to subside in the slightest. So it traveled to the next village and began eating whatever it could find there. Its poison made it unparalleled in strength and slowly but surely it began to dwindle down the population of the entire city. Yet its hunger only continued to grow. So it traveled to the next city over and ate all it could there. Very soon, the Kodoku couldn’t find any more food to eat. There was no one left to eat and no one left to spectate. So it stood there, by itself pondering what possibly was left to eat that could satiate its hunger. But there was one thing left that Kodoku realized it had never eaten. Itself.
